Can you be certain that the missing folders and files were there immediately before the upgrade?
Are the folders missing from your hard drive, as well as from Lightroom? If so, it's almost certainly not a Lightroom problem, as Lightroom doesn't delete folders unless you ask it too - I think a bug that did that isn't likely.
If the files and folders are present on the hard drive, have you tried your latest Lightroom catalog backup? Unless you've altered the settings, it does one each week. If you go back to a previous catalog, you should be able to recover any recent work by a bit of "import from catalog" to import recent work from the latest catalog.
If the files and folders are gone from your drive, I assume you've got a backup. However, I think I'd want to find out how the files got lost because, as I say, I doubt Lightroom did it.
